Instead of using typical wooden restraints with the head out, the rabbits were comfortably wrapped in a towel with the paws inside, and the ears free and slightly loose around the neck to keep the animals warm, feeling safe, and comfortable during handling. LSFG measurements were taken from the right eye throughout the study. The baseline readings were randomly taken within one month before surgery, followed by taking readings after the surgery until day 28. The ONH images were captured and the integrated using the LSFG Analyzer software version 3.2.3.0 (Softcare Co, Fukuoka, Japan), which automatically synchronizes the captured MBR images with the beginning and end of the cardiac cycle recorded within 4 s of acquisition time. The synchronized cardiac cycle images were normalized to one image sequence representing a complete cardiac cycle of blood flow in the ONH. A rectangular rubber band was manually set on the ONH region of interest. The same rubber band, at an identical position, was used for the subsequent images of the same rabbit. By using the vessel segmentation function, PWF parameters in the MA, MV, and MT regions were obtained, as presented in Fig. 2b–j. The PWF parameters assessed using LSFG, namely MBRmax, MBRmin, AC, BOS, BOT, RR, FR, FAI, ATI, and RI in all three regions were computed. Figure 3 describes the waveform subdivision area of an average MBR graph plotted against time. The waveform is divided into 12 sections (A1–A12). The blue shaded area represents the S1-area (A3, A5, A6) and S2-area (A7, A10, A11), and the gray-shaded area represent the half width of a complete blood flow wave9.

BOS, an index for vessel resistance, indicates how much blood flow is being maintained in the vessel, with (DC) denotes the mean quantity of blood flow, and is defined as

BOT represents the length of time blood flow is maintained at a high level in each heartbeat, signifying the vessel elasticity. The (W) is the half width of the blood flow wave, and (F) is the full width of the blood flow wave and BOT is computed as

RR quantifies the upward area of the wave, whereas FR quantifies the downward area of the wave, with C set as 25 to match the color balance used in the LSFG analyzing software and computed as

FAI indicates the index of the maximum amount of change in MBR, and RI shows the difference of the maximum and minimum MBR by the maximum MBR, and computed as

Thereafter, S1-area and S2-area were compared among baseline, day 14, and day 28 using one-way repeated measure ANOVA. To calculate the area, a second-order trend line was fitted on the MBR heart beat plotted graph to obtain the line regression equation, and the constants a, b, and c [Eq. (9)] were individually computed to obtain the exact curve for the area calculation. Referring to Fig. 3, the S1-area and S2-area were calculated as
